Common Answers to Vault Opener NYT Crossword

Here are the most frequent solutions you’ll encounter for the Vault Opener NYT Crossword clue:
1. KEY
This is often the most straightforward and correct answer for Vault opener NYT Crossword. A key is a small, metal object used to unlock a lock, and vaults certainly have locks! If the surrounding clues and the length of the answer space point to a three-letter word, KEY is your best bet for Vault opener.
- Example: “A small, metal object used to open a lock (3)” – The answer would be KEY.
2. CODE
Many modern vaults rely on codes for access. These can be numerical combinations, passwords, or even biometric scans. If the crossword clue suggests a sequence of numbers or letters, CODE is a strong contender for Vault opener.
- Example: “A secret sequence of numbers or letters (4)” – The answer could be CODE.
3. DIAL
Older vaults often use a dial, a circular mechanism that must be turned to specific numbers in order to unlock the vault. If the Clue hints at a circular object or a turning motion, DIAL might be the solution for Vault opener.
- Example: “A circular device used to open a safe (4)” – The answer might be DIAL.
4. LEVER
Some vaults, especially older ones, use levers to engage the locking mechanism. A lever is a handle that you push or pull. If the Clue mentions a handle or pulling motion, LEVER could be the correct answer for Vault opener.
- Example: “A handle used to operate a mechanism (5)” – The answer could be LEVER.
5. KNOB
While less common for large bank vaults, smaller safes often use a knob to open them. A knob is a round handle that you turn. If the Clue points to a turning handle on a smaller safe, “KNOB” might be the right word for Vault opener.
- Example: “A round handle used to open a door or safe (4)” – The answer could be KNOB.
Tips for Solving Vault Opener NYT Crossword and Similar Clues
Solving crossword puzzles is like detective work! Here are some tips to help you crack the code, especially for Vault opener NYT Crossword :
- Count the Squares: The number of empty squares for the answer is crucial for the Vault opener. A three-letter word can’t be “LEVER,” and a five-letter word can’t be “KEY.”
- Look for Intersecting Letters: See if any letters you’ve already filled in from other clues cross the Vault opener answer. This can give you a big hint.
- Read the Clue Carefully: Pay attention to every word in the Vault opener Clue. Sometimes, a seemingly unimportant word can be the key to the answer. Is it a “bank vault” or a “small safe”? This can make a big difference for Vault opener.
- Think Synonyms: Crossword clues often use synonyms for common words. Instead of “open,” the Clue might use “unlock,” “access,” or “release.”
- Consider the Theme: Sometimes, a group of clues in a crossword puzzle will have a common theme. If you can figure out the theme, it might help you solve the Vault opener Clue.
- Don’t Be Afraid to Guess: If you’re stuck on Vault opener, take a guess! Even if you’re wrong, it might give you some clues for other answers.
- Use a Crossword Dictionary or Solver: If you’re really stuck on Vault opener, you can use a crossword dictionary or an online crossword solver. These tools can help you find possible answers based on the letters you already have.
- Practice Makes Perfect: The more you do crosswords, the better you’ll recognise common clues and patterns, including those for Vault opener.
Related Clues and Their Answers
Here are some other clues you might encounter that are similar to Vault opener and their likely answers:
- Safe opener: This could be KEY, CODE, DIAL, KNOB, or even COMBINATION (if it’s a combination lock).
- Bank vault access: This usually points to KEY, CODE, or DIAL.
- Combination lock component: This is likely DIAL.
- Unlock a safe: This could be KEY, CODE, or use a verb form of other answers, like DIALED, if the Clue requires a past tense verb.
- Secured storage access: This is a broader clue and could have many answers, depending on the crossword.
